A single cream biscuit had already made Zoroark completely enchanted.
How much could cream biscuits even be worth?
And she was supposed to be a five hundred year old monster.
How unfortunate. What good things had she ever eaten?
Julian smiled slightly.
"No problem. I happened to bring plenty of ingredients. I’ll borrow the villa’s kitchen and make them all into biscuits. You can eat as many as you want!"
"Not only cream biscuits, but chocolate biscuits and fruit-filled biscuits too. I guarantee none of them will disappoint you!"
Zoroark waved excitedly.
"Then let’s hurry and find Ursaluna. Once we deal with this, we can go back and eat biscuits!"
Zoroark took the lead alone, bringing Julian and the others to a forest.
At the centre of the forest, there was a huge pit filled with mud.
And the culprit they were looking for, Ursaluna, was happily rolling around in the mud.
For a Normal and Ground-type Ursaluna, rolling in mud could also be considered a form of training.
By absorbing the power of the mud, Ursaluna could make his body even stronger.
Only by making his body stronger could Ursaluna gain an advantage in his fights against Basculegion.
Zoroark was just about to walk out and question Ursaluna on why he had destroyed Goodra’s red lotus fruits.
Julian’s Goodra stretched out a hand and stopped Zoroark, then stepped forward with a smile.
She would leave the questioning to her fists.
Didn’t Ursaluna like fighting?
Then today, Goodra would let Ursaluna enjoy a proper beating.
Zoroark looked at her, somewhat worried about whether she could win.
Although Ursaluna’s character was not good, he was obsessed with battling. Combined with his natural brute strength, he could be considered one of the top warriors in the entire misty forest.
Julian smiled and said, "Don’t worry. Goodra’s strength won’t be inferior to Ursaluna’s."
Goodra walked out of the forest.
Sensing her arrival, Ursaluna immediately climbed out of the mud pit.
There was no need to ask. This unfamiliar Goodra had obviously come to take revenge for the Goodra and Sliggoo of Red Lotus Lake.
Goodra’s brows rose.
"Goodra!"
Faced with Goodra’s questioning, Ursaluna did not care at all.
Wasn’t it just a few red lotus fruits?
If they were destroyed, then they were destroyed. Was there any need to get so worked up?
Couldn’t she be a little more magnanimous?
Goodra took a deep breath and glanced at the mud pit beside Ursaluna.
Goodra beckoned, signalling for Ursaluna to attack.
Ursaluna was not polite either. With a roar, he charged towards Goodra.
Bear and mud together weighed almost five hundred kilos.
Tackle!
But the power of this Tackle was probably already no weaker than Heavy Slam.
Goodra, however, did not dodge. She also lowered her head and charged towards Ursaluna.
Goodra had spent so long using Miraidon’s Thunderbolt and Dragon Pulse to train her body. How could there be no effect?
Once Iron Head started, no one mattered.
So what if Ursaluna weighed five hundred kilos?
She would send him flying all the same!
It was like a small car crashing into a heavy truck. Goodra mercilessly crushed Ursaluna.
Ursaluna crashed miserably into the mud pit. Feeling the intense pain coming from his body, his face was filled with disbelief.
In the field of strength he was most confident in, he had actually lost to Goodra by this much?
The furious Ursaluna roared and charged out of the mud pit again.
He used his strongest move.
Headlong Rush!
Ursaluna’s entire body was filled with earthy-yellow energy.
The power he emitted was several times greater than that earlier Tackle.
Goodra did not dodge.
Nor did she use Shelter to defend.
Goodra’s body shone with brilliant metallic light.
Steel Beam!
Dense metallic light surged and struck Ursaluna in the chest.
The metallic stream pushed Ursaluna back into the mud pit, then suddenly exploded.
The original mud pit was directly blasted into an even larger earthen crater.
The mud that had existed there had already been scorched by the searing metallic light into rock-like clumps.
Even Ursaluna had chunks of peat-like mud hardened across his body.
This Steel Beam directly emptied Ursaluna’s stamina.
As for Goodra, she had only paid a portion of her own stamina.
Zoroark’s eyes widened. She had not expected this gentle-looking Goodra to possess such strength!
She was even stronger than her by quite a bit.
Cynthia flipped through the Pokédex and found Ursaluna’s page.
"What was the move Ursaluna used just now called?"
Zoroark turned around blankly.
"Huh?"
Cynthia explained, "The move Ursaluna used when Goodra blasted him away with Steel Beam."
"Headlong Rush. It’s a very powerful move. Ursaluna has defeated plenty of opponents with Headlong Rush."
"This is the first time..."
Ursaluna had used Headlong Rush, and not only had it failed, but Ursaluna himself had been sent flying instead.
Cynthia immediately found the introduction for Headlong Rush.
After reading it, Cynthia’s eyes instantly lit up.
"Ground type, extremely high power. Although it lowers Defense, it’s very suitable for Garchomp to learn!"
Under normal circumstances, Garchomp only needed to use Dragon Rush to solve problems.
But in unusual circumstances, Headlong Rush would be very suitable.
Some opponents that Dragon-type moves had trouble handling, such as Steel types, could be dealt with instantly using Headlong Rush.
The only question now was whether Garchomp could learn it.
Cynthia had tried to teach Garchomp Dragon Dance for years, but it had always been just a little short.
If she could not learn it, then she could not learn it. No matter how hard she tried, she could not break through that final layer.
That was why Cynthia had reacted so excitedly when she heard Dragon Dance.
So Cynthia was very curious where Julian had obtained the Dragon Dance TM.
Julian stepped forward and helped Goodra carry Ursaluna up.
Teaching Ursaluna a lesson was only a method. The goal was to make Ursaluna stop bullying the weak whenever he pleased.
Julian took out medicine and woke the unconscious Ursaluna.
When Ursaluna saw Goodra, he inhaled with lingering fear.
"Goodra!"
Faced with Goodra’s lecture, Ursaluna nodded repeatedly.
Julian smiled and said, "It’s not only Goodra’s Red Lotus Lake. We hope that in the future, you won’t rely on your strength to act recklessly in the misty forest."
Cynthia smiled and stepped forward.
"How about this? We bring Ursaluna back and let him properly experience modern care."
Julian smiled and nodded.
"Alright."
Even Goodra could see through Cynthia’s little thought.
Headlong Rush was very powerful. Otherwise, Goodra would not have chosen to use Steel Beam against it. She had almost been injured by Ursaluna.
Ursaluna obediently followed Julian and the others back to Cogita’s manor.
At the gate, Ursaluna stopped walking.
Although everything he had done was only a series of small problems, Ursaluna was still afraid of seeing Cogita.
Zoroark kicked him directly.
"Aren’t you usually so impressive? Now you know how to be afraid?"
"Move!"
Ursaluna timidly walked into the manor, and Cogita smiled as she came out.
"What did this foolish bear do this time?"
Zoroark told Cogita the situation, and Cogita shook her head.
"When he was young, he was such an obedient Teddiursa. Now he’s this mischievous. Then as punishment, you’ll clear the blocked river channel downstream."
Ursaluna nodded repeatedly.
"Rrroar~"
Cogita took out a notebook and handed it to Cynthia.
"From the moves written here, each of you may choose one. I can help one of your Pokémon learn it."
